So I just got an iPhone 3G with the newest firmware and I'm trying to add custom ringtones. However, all I've found are instructions that work for windows but not mac. Can anyone help me out here? It seems like itunes in mac is quite different from itunes in windows. For example, when I right click the song in itunes, it doesn't give me the option to convert to aacand in the preferences bar, there isn't anything about importing in the advanced tab.

Do you have Garageband? You can import an unprotected song, trim to no more than 45 seconds, then click on Share and Send ringtone to iTunes.
